Universities of Wisconsin Board of Regents Meeting

Thu, Apr 4, 2024 | 8:00 am - 12:00 pm | Velzy Commons/Nohr Gallery, Ullsvik Hall
The Board of Regents of the University of Wisconsin System consists of 18 members, 16 of whom are appointed by the Governor, subject to confirmation by the Senate. Of these 16 members, 14 serve staggered, seven-year terms. Two UW System students are appointed for two-year terms; one of the two is a non-traditional student. The two ex officio members are...
